Показать сообщение отдельно
Старый 21.04.2008, 15:03   #8  
sukhanchik is offline
sukhanchik
Administrator
Аватар для sukhanchik
MCBMSS
Злыдни
Лучший по профессии 2015
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
Лучший по профессии 2009
 
3,340 / 3558 (125) ++++++++++
Регистрация: 13.06.2004
Адрес: Москва
1. При старте АОСа - Аксапта выполняет синхронизацию ряда таблиц без участия пользователя. Некоторые из них перечислены в методе Application.syncApplTables(). Поэтому она без участия пользователя использует dbSynchronize() (и прочие системные классы) - и тут нужно убирать свой код (если он ей мешает).
В уже отсинхронизированном приложении уже все готово - и синхронизация только "сверяет" структуру - поэтому даже если что-то не отработало - это не критично - главное - что структура нужная.

2. Ошибка говорит, что АОС не имеет прав на вставку записи. Значит что-то где-то не прописано. Ну из-за чего-то ругань ведь идет. Не из-за прав на запуск SP, а из-за вставки записи. Тут уже ничего не подскажешь - нужно рыть и в права в базе и смотреть пользователя, под которым запущен АОС и смотреть пользователя, под которым запущена БД и, может даже посмотреть указанную табличку - может к ней как-то криво права применились...
__________________
Возможно сделать все. Вопрос времени